## Lintharbor Environments — Static-Analysis Baseline

Quick note for reviewers: Lintharbor ships a `baseline.lint` file per environment that suppresses pre-existing findings so CI only flags new ones. Dev regenerates its baseline nightly; staging and prod are frozen and only updated via an approved PR. If you see a diff touching the baseline, make sure it's shrinking, not growing — we're paying down that debt, not adding to it. Each environment's analyzer reads the settings shown here.

service settings:
[sorys]
port = 8000
team = eliius
host = sorys.novacstack.example
region = south-3
access_code = ac_f66665
timeout_ms = 250

Handover for FormulaCage, from Priya to Maren ahead of the 2.4 release. The sandbox now evaluates user-supplied formulas in an isolated interpreter pool with strict CPU and memory ceilings; anything touching I/O primitives is rejected at parse time. Please note the escape-hatch flag we used during beta has been removed entirely, so do not re-enable it via overrides. Timeouts were tuned against the Holloway dataset and should not be loosened without a new review. The full set of sandbox configuration values currently deployed follows below.

config for yahof-tajop:
zorath:
  pin: 7493
  metrics_host: metrics.zorath.tolvaqsys.internal
  tenant: praiel
  seal: seal_fd9cd4f1

// Encoding sniffing for user-uploaded text files in Saltgrass.
// We check BOM first, then a capped statistical pass (8 KB max)
// to avoid unbounded reads on hostile uploads. Ambiguous files
// fall back to this constant rather than guessing, which closed
// the smuggling vector flagged in the last audit. Fixed as of the
// build noted below.

trace token, bawif-tajof: htk14_21e308fc7b4137

Subject: Key rotation — crondrift service

For future maintainers: while investigating the scheduler drift on the Tallowmere batch hosts, we found the crondrift probe still using a credential from the original deployment. It was rotated today as part of cleanup. If drift alerts go quiet after a deploy, check this first — the probe fails silently on auth errors, which is exactly what masked the drift for three weeks. The probe config lives in the standard env file. The replacement key for the internal crondrift gateway follows.

API key for fahop-kahog: qvz23-FPNGbaKBTQUvhqADhGBdFuu